Top Guidelines Of what is md5 technology
Top Guidelines Of what is md5 technology
Blog Article
Though the cybersecurity landscape is continually birthing much better and a lot more strong means of ensuring information safety, MD5 stays, as both equally a tale of development and certainly one of caution.
SHA-1 can even now be utilized to validate previous time stamps and electronic signatures, even so the NIST (National Institute of Specifications and Technology) does not suggest applying SHA-one to produce digital signatures or in situations where by collision resistance is required.
Among the list of main works by using of MD5 is in info integrity checks. If you down load a file from the net, How will you be selected It truly is similar to the first and has not been tampered with? This is where our trusty MD5 comes into Engage in. The first file is processed through the MD5 algorithm to supply a singular hash.
No, MD5 hash is really an more mature hashing algorithm in comparison to the SHA algorithms. It makes fewer complex hash values which is much less protected. The SHA-1 algorithm is a lot more complicated than MD5, but It is additionally not secure from collision assaults. The SHA-two and SHA-3 algorithms are safer.
Compact improvements into the input give radically various hash values – A small change inside the input adjustments the resulting hash worth so drastically that there not appears to be a correlation concerning the two.
MD5 is really an older cryptographic hash functionality that's now not deemed protected For a lot of purposes. It turns information of any size into a hard and fast-length output. This output has A selection of helpful Houses.
Many of the attacker really should deliver two colliding documents is usually a template file by using a 128-byte block of knowledge, aligned over a 64-byte boundary, that can be transformed freely with the collision-obtaining algorithm. An illustration MD5 collision, While using the two messages differing in six bits, is: d131dd02c5e6eec4 693d9a0698aff95c 2fcab58712467eab 4004583eb8fb7f89
This exceptional hash price is meant being just about difficult to reverse engineer, making it a highly effective Instrument for verifying info integrity for the duration of communication and storage.
MD5, at the time a extensively dependable cryptographic hash perform, has become regarded as insecure resulting from substantial vulnerabilities that undermine its performance in security-sensitive purposes. The main situation with MD5 is its susceptibility to here collision attacks, in which two distinctive inputs can create the same hash worth.
In these situations, the principal target is usually to detect accidental details corruption, as opposed to to supply strong cryptographic stability, building MD5's pace and simplicity valuable belongings.
This was followed in 1990 by Rivest’s MD4. Assaults versus the hash functionality were being uncovered rather immediately, which triggered the event of MD5 in 1991. MD5 was in use for Substantially on the 90s and early 2000s, but after a while, the attacks identified towards it became Increasingly more severe.
The MD5 (message-digest algorithm five) hashing algorithm is often a cryptographic protocol accustomed to authenticate messages and digital signatures. The main intent of MD5 will be to confirm that the receiver of the concept or file is obtaining the exact same data which was sent.
MD5 is taken into account insecure on account of its vulnerability to various different types of attacks. The most vital problem is its susceptibility to collision assaults, in which two distinctive inputs create a similar hash output.
Due to the fact we've already talked about how the message digest algorithm (MD5) in hashing isn't the most protected choice out there, you will be pondering — what can I use in its place? Properly, I'm happy you asked. Let us investigate some of the possibilities.